Great news! LG is working on a FIX for this issue:

“We are aware of a compatibility issue related to the Dolby ATMOS and Apple TV. We have a temporary workaround to have the sound work, while we work on developing the fix.

We will need to change a few settings for the workaround. On the LG TV go to:

-  Settings → Sound → Additional Settings → HDMI Input Audio Format → HDMI “PCM” Setting

On the Apple TV we will need to change the following:

-  Settings → Video and Audio → Audio Format → Dolby Atmos “Off” Setting

A fix for this issue should be out in December. Please stay tuned for updates.”

Sound cutting in and out on my Sonos Arc after playing Dolby Atmos content on Apple TV 4K 

I’ve had my Sonos Arc and Sub Gen 3 for about two weeks now and I’m very satisfied with the sound quality, but I’m having some very annoying issues with audio cutting in and out… 
I have the latest LG OLED TV, a LG GX (same as the CX, just wall mounted). The only two boxes I have hooked up to my TV is an Apple TV 4K and a PS4 Pro, but I’m having sound issues on my Apple TV.
Before I explain the problem, yes, I’ve pretty much done all the troubleshooting I can do. Plug everything in and out, check that the cables is properly connected, updated everything, the Arc, TV and Apple TV, everything should be up to date as I’m writing this post. 

 

Okay, so here’s the issue, with a half ish solution. 

My issue: 
If I play any content that supports Dolby Atmos on iTunes, Apple TV+, Netflix etc. and try to play some music through the Apple Music app or watch any video on YouTube on my Apple TV after that, the audio cuts in and out every other second. This even happens after playing a Dolby Atmos movie on iTunes and when I go back to the movie menu, the audio starts to cut in and out. It doesn't help to turn the TV and Apple TV on and off and it doesn't help to just restart the Apple TV itself. 

 

The half ish solution:

The only fix that I found that worked, is to play a movie that is in 5.1 after playing Dolby Atmos supported content. If I do that and then go into Apple Music or YouTube, the audio is fine and it doesn't cut in and out every other second. 

 

The issue: 
So it seem like the Arc might have an issue going from Dolby Atmos straight over to stereo sound. But going from Dolby Atmos to 5.1 or from 5.1 to stereo works just fine.
It work perfectly the other way around, from stereo to 5.1 or Dolby Atmos. The only thing I hear then is a little loud zippering or buzzing sound, but I guess that’s just because the Arc is switching the sound receiving signal? If that zippering / buzzing sound shouldn't happen, let me know. 

 

The funny part: 

Here’s the the funny part though, if I play something in Dolby Atmos on my Apple TV and after that play a YouTube video on the built-in YouTube app on the TV, the audio is fine. Same if I AirPlay music to the Arc. So I’m a little unsure if there’s something that has to be fixed from Sonos’s end or Apple’s?

Having the exact same issue. Noticed it today while testing the new LPCM functionality. Although it’s not related I think.  After playing Atmos content on Netflix on the Apple TV 4K. Switching to other content, not necessarily on Netflix, causes the sound to cut in and out constantly. Also sometimes experiencing the loud zippy sound sometimes. Mostly while starting some content. I found that changing the audio output on the Apple TV 4K to Dolby Digital, playing some content and changing it back to “Best available” fixes the issue. Until I play Atmos content again ofcourse.
